Wheels Up Experience Inc. reported a Q1 2026 GAAP EPS of –$1.97, with no analyst estimate available for comparison. Revenue figures were not disclosed. The stock fell 6.12% following the announcement, reflecting investor concern over continued high operating costs and weak demand in the private aviation segment.

Wheels Up experienced another challenging quarter, with a wide net loss driven by elevated aircraft lease expenses, maintenance costs, and depreciation. The reported EPS of –$1.97 marks a significant cash burn rate, underscoring the difficulty of achieving scale in the fractional ownership and membership model. Operational highlights include continued restructuring efforts to streamline the fleet and reduce overhead, but the company has yet to provide clear metrics on revenue or flight hour activity. The lack of revenue disclosure suggests that top-line growth remains under pressure, as the post-pandemic surge in private travel demand has cooled. Margins were further squeezed by fixed costs related to owned and leased aircraft, as well as higher fuel and crew costs. The company’s core focus on high-net-worth clientele has not translated into consistent profitability, and the path to breakeven appears distant. Wheels Up Experience Inc. Management has not provided forward guidance for Q2 2026, but strategic priorities may center on further fleet rationalization, cost reduction, and possible partnership renewals. The company expects to continue investing in technology to improve operational efficiency, though near-term profitability remains uncertain. Risk factors include rising interest rates, which could raise financing costs for aircraft, and potential economic headwinds that could dampen demand for discretionary private travel. Additionally, Wheels Up faces competitive pressure from other on-demand jet providers and fractional ownership operators. The company’s ability to generate positive cash flow hinges on stabilizing its cost base and achieving higher utilization of its aircraft fleet. Without a clear revenue trajectory, the outlook may remain cautious, and investors should watch for any signs of improvement in operational metrics in coming quarters. Wheels Up Experience Inc. The stock’s 6.12% decline following the earnings report suggests that the market viewed the results as disappointing, even absent consensus estimates. Analyst reaction has been muted, with few revisions given the lack of revenue data. Some analysts may question the sustainability of the current business model, especially given the high cash burn and no clear timeline to profitability. What to watch next includes the next quarter’s revenue disclosure, any updates on fleet size and utilization rates, and potential cost-saving measures. If the company can demonstrate progress toward margin improvement or a reduction in operating losses, sentiment could improve. Conversely, continued negative surprises or further cash drains could pressure the stock. Investors should monitor the upcoming Q2 report for more concrete financial data.
